Between now and the end of 2013 we are celebrating our 600th Anniversary, marking us out as the third oldest university in the English-speaking world. We are arranging a number of special events as well as running a major fundraising campaign, launched in 2011 by HRH Prince William, Duke of Cambridge, our campaign Patron.
Our campaign will deliver benefits across the University, allowing new approaches to teaching, opportunities for innovative research, and exciting new facilities for our student body. Fundraising is well underway and we have already raised over £30M towards our ambitious campaign total. With these funds we have created a state-of-the-art Medical and Biological Sciences Building and are investing in teaching excellence, attracting outstanding academics from around the world, and providing scholarships so that the most able young people can enjoy the benefits of a St Andrews education, irrespective of their background or circumstances. Plans are now progressing for a series of further major developments which will transform the intellectual and cultural landscape of the University, including a new Centre for Earth, Life and the Oceans, refurbished and updated sports facilities and a new Centre for Special Collections, worthy of the unique and ancient treasures that denote the rich heritage of Scotland’s oldest seat of higher learning.
